The FareLab pricing experiment endpoints expose the current variant assignments for the Orion ticketing flow. Before the release window opens, verify that the experiment flag `orion_tier_pricing_v3` is set to read-only, as any mutation during rollout will invalidate bucket assignments and skew conversion metrics. All requests to the assignment and snapshot endpoints must include the staging bearer token in the Authorization header. For this release cycle, use the following token, rotated at the start of each deployment freeze:

login token, yajeg-fawif: eyJhbGciOiJIUzI1NiIsInR5cCI6IkpXVCJ9.eyJzdWIiOiIEdPQYnZXaZIn0.HSRTnYZBx0Qc

// Ticket pricing experiment (Project Gullwing).
// New hires: these constants drive the dynamic-pricing A/B test for
// Foxden Arena events. Variant assignment is sticky per account.
// Do not change mid-experiment; the analytics pipeline assumes these
// values were fixed at launch. Kill switch lives in the ops console,
// not here. The experiment parameters are as follows.

constants for hawif-hawip:
RATE_LIMITS = {
    "gileth": 347,
    "rusdor": 693,
}

## Changed defaults

Heads up: the Ledgerline tax-rate lookup cache now defaults to a 15-minute TTL instead of 24 hours. Turns out rates in the Veldt County sandbox were going stale mid-demo, which was embarrassing. Eviction is now LRU rather than FIFO, and the cache warms on boot. If you're reviewing, check that nothing hardcodes the old TTL. The new defaults land as follows.

deployment values, bajop-taweg:
holwyn:
  log_level: debug
  metrics_host: metrics.holwyn.zemvarsys.internal
  pool_size: 32

# Service Accounts: String Extraction

The `extract-i18n` script pulls translatable strings from all Bramblewick repos and pushes them to the Glossa service. It runs under the `i18n-extractor` service account. Do not run it under your personal account; Glossa rate-limits individual users aggressively. The account has write access to the staging catalog only. Set the token in your shell before invoking the script. The current staging token is below.

API key for kahap-kafog: zpat15_6qzxZ7YR8aDwjmp